Raw vs Jpg
1. Explain the main differences between a raw and jpeg file.
- RAW is the preferred choice for important events. It gives you more control in post-processing, helping recover details from poorly lit or overexposed shots. This flexibility is crucial when capturing once-in-a-lifetime momentsRAW files contain all the unprocessed data captured by a camera’s sensor. They offer maximum flexibility for editing (exposure, white balance, shadows, highlights).
- Jpg are compressed and processed in-camera. They’re smaller, ready-to-use, and ideal for quick sharing, but they lose some image data during compression.
2. Which file is bigger RAW or Jpeg?
RAW files are significantly larger than JPEGs because they retain all image data without compression
3. Can you change a Raw file to a Jpeg, once your photos are the computer? How?
Yes You can convert RAW files to JPEG using photo editing.
- Adobe Lightroom
- Photoshop
- Capture On
